- The HUMO stable token uses government securities to support its one-soum peg.
- Public documents provide no redemption fees, limits, or processing times.
- Regulators do not classify HUMO as a bank deposit or confirm deposit insurance.
Uzbekistan has started testing the HUMO stable token, designed to equal one soum. HUMO Digital will issue it under a pilot overseen by two national regulators.
Notably, that stated parity does not guarantee instant conversion. In practice, the peg depends on disciplined issuance, protected collateral, reliable redemption, and merchant acceptance.
How HUMO Stable Token Issuance Protects the Peg
HUMO Digital entered the special-regime registry on September 2. Licensed crypto-service provider Asterium will support the project alongside banks, merchants, and other participating businesses.
